I have a node application that uses rollup.js to produce esm modules for my dotnet program.
Rollup has a watch feature that executes the compilation of a node project when code changes.
In my case, rollup delete old files and ands new ones (using file chunk hashes - so their different each compilation).
The deleting of old files and writing of new files causes the FileWatcher in OutOfProcessNodeJSService
to go crazy for bit.
It rapidly tries to kill processes and spin up new ones.
Can we add a delay or throttle option to the FileWatcher?
